Introduction to Local SEO: Why Local Rank Matters

Local SEO is a highly targeted branch of search engine optimization focused on increasing organic visibility for storefronts, clinics, firms, and service area businesses operating within specific geographic areas. Unlike global or national search, local search results are heavily influenced by proximity, user location coordinates, directory alignment, and Google Business Profile (GBP) signals. dominate the Local 3-Pack — the maps snippet displayed at the top of Google searches — is a critical growth driver for clinics, attorneys, contractors, and local stores.

When users search for queries like "doctors near me" or "SEO agency in Delhi", Google's algorithms query localized variables. Optimizing these indicators ensures your organization intercepts prospects exactly when they are searching for local services in their city.

Key Optimization Pillars for Local SEO

  • Google Business Profile (GBP): Claim, verify, and complete your profile. Consistently update description hours, publish updates, upload photos, and target primary categories.
  • Directory Citation Consistency (NAP): Keep your Name, Address, and Phone details 100% consistent across directories. Mismatched details confuse search crawlers and lower rankings.
  • On-Page Local Signals: Build location-focused landing pages, embed interactive maps, and inject LocalBusiness schema structures.
  • Reviews and E-E-A-T: Reviews represent prominent ranking indicators for maps. Build a review funnel and always respond to feedback.

What is the Local 3-Pack?
The Local 3-Pack is the maps box containing three local business results that Google displays at the top of search queries with local intent. Securing a spot here drives significant mobile clicks and calls.
Why is NAP consistency so important?
NAP stands for Name, Address, and Phone. Mismatches across directories make Google trust your business less. Keeping details aligned confirms that your storefront is active and valid.
